Calculate the probability that an element drawn from elements produced in the factory is the first quality product, if it is known that 5% of the total production are defective elements, and 80% non- defective elements are the first quality elements.

If you draw an element, the probability that it is not defective is $0.95$. So, the probability of a not defective item is the first quality $Pr(first-quaity|not-defective)=0.8$ so the total probability is: $Pr(first-quaity)=0.8*0.95$
